I love WordPress. I use it for many of my websites because it’s easy to use, easy to manage, inexpensive and most importantly, it creates fantastic/user-friendly websites.

However, one problem with WordPress is there are literally tens of thousands of themes to choose from. Where do you begin in choosing a WordPress theme?

This article on choosing WordPress themes sets out 4 considerations when choosing a WordPress theme.

1. What’s your website’s purpose?

When you know the purpose of your website, you can narrow your WordPress theme selection down quite a bit. You still have to choose from a particular WordPress theme framework such as the Genesis framework (read this in-depth Genesis theme review for more information) or the ElegantThemes framework (read this thorough ElegantThemes review to learn more). These are just 2 of many wordPress theme frameworks to choose from.

For example, if you’re creating a business website, you’ll want to narrow your theme selection to business website themes.

2. Do you have experience with a theme developer?

Most themes from the same theme developer/framework function the same way. This means if you’re familiar with a particular theme developer, it’s much easier to use another theme from them than get a theme from a different theme developer. However, sometimes it’s necessary to look to another theme developer for a particular look and/or design.

3. Do you want your theme ready to use as-is or do some redesigning

There are WP themes that look great as-is and aren’t so easy to modify. There are also theme frameworks that are specifically designed so that you can design your WordPress theme from the ground up.

I’m a “use-as-is” website publisher for my own sites. However, many people love tinkering with design and if that’s you, consider getting a WordPress theme generator framework … especially if you’re not familiar with coding.

4. Single theme purchase or membership?

I’m a member of several theme developers because I like having a large selection of themes at my disposal.

If you expect having to build several websites in the future, consider buying an all-theme membership so you have many designs to choose from at all times. Moreover, having an all-theme membership gives you the opportunity to try/test different designs to find out what works best for your particular website.

If you are like most people and slightly overwhelmed by all the online technology and everything else that is out there, there is help for you. WordPress is an online tool you can use as a template to develop a website. You get free or premium templates. Are free WordPress themes worth it? Here are some pros and cons.

Let us take a look at the pros first. It is free, and that is a big bonus. Especially if you are a newbie, you can fiddle around and find your way around without a financial outlay. There are thousands of these templates to choose from. There will be something for everyone to try, and if you do not like one that you chose, you can always try another one. If you are willing to learn the codes, you can make modifications for nothing as well.

There are some negatives too, though. One is that if you find a decent theme everyone is going to be using it, especially if you do not take the time to learn the codes so you can modify it. The template cannot be easily changed unless you become more familiar with the codes. You may not be able to get the updated versions like with premium versions, and this could result in the template not functioning correctly. There may be malware attached to the template as well, which is never good for anyone.

These are only a few things to remember about themes and templates. Before opening or downloading any WordPress software do the research on the program. Find out if there are any other people that have used it and how it turned out for them. There are always people willing to share their story.

There are so many things to consider when looking for a template for your website. How much traffic will there be? Will you be using any plugins? Do you think you will need to make changes to the site often? What is your target market? All these things will have to be considered when you choose your template, and whether you will need a premium program or not.

Keep in mind to know what kind of website you want. If it’s a blog only, get a blog theme or template. If a business website, get a business website. The starting point is learning how to create a blog or how to how to create a WordPress business website.

So, go ahead and try to make your own website. Are free WordPress themes worth it? Pros and cons apply to both the free and the premium themes. Why not download a free template and see for yourself? Should you template have malware you can run an anti malware program and get rid of it in no time. If it does not work for you, you have lost some time, whereas with premium templates you would have lost the money too.

WordPress is undoubtedly the most popular blogging software available in the market. That is why every new blogger thinks that it is perfect for every website. Unfortunately that is not true. WP, like every other program, has a few down sides which make it a poor choice for huge websites. For such sites Drupal is the best option. It consumes a relatively small amount of server resources which means that it does not crash very often.

Building a website with this application is quite straightforward. However there are some things that you should take into consideration before installing it on your web server:

- Web hosting plays a critical role. There are numerous hosting companies that do not support this script. If you use such a firm you may encounter serious compatibility problems. In order to avoid these complications you should try to find a drupal hosting plan. On Drupal’s official site you can find a list of recommended hosts.

- There are numerous plugins which you can use to improve the efficiency and functionality of your site but these plugins are not as good as the ones available for WP. To add a unique feature to your site you might have to take the services of a web developer.

- If your site focuses on a particular niche then choosing the right Drupal theme will not be easy. For example if you are a freelancer and want to create a portfolio then your options are limited. That is why we have made a list of drupal portfolio themes that you can use on your site. All the enlisted themes are top-notch.

- If you are a WP user then Drupal’s back-end control panel might seem a little overwhelming. There are so many options that an inexperienced person can easily get confused. But once you start using it, things become much simpler.

Nowadays Drupal is being used by thousands of people. If you are looking for a reliable piece of software that can support a large site then you should obtain a copy as soon as possible. Make sure you keep the above mentioned things in mind during installation.

You might be thinking about starting a Business Blog as a sales and marketing tool. Before doing so, do yourself a favor. Either make your own or take a gander at the below business blog pros and cons.

In the traditional sense, blogging is known and loved for its reputation of being extremely direct and honest. Business blogging however, is an entirely different matter, in which honesty and candor often result in legal issues. Before setting up a business blog, you will need to ascertain where the line between brutal honestly and offending the (potential) customer lies. As a business blogger, it is crucial that a balance is found between frustrated posts and interesting ones. You will also need to create a sense of how you conduct your business without subtracting from the honesty bloggers expect.

It is a good idea, however highly controversial, that you acquire an editor for both your readers and your own comments. Blogging is also extremely time consuming. Before you establish your blog, you must ensure that you establish and enforce an ironclad blogging policy. Educate all employees as to the policy and closely monitor the blog to respond to negative and positive comments. Litigation risks, security violations, reputation assaults and general violations are just some of the issues you will most likely face.

On the plus side, one of the biggest pros of blogging is that your website is constantly updated with fresh content, which in turn is subject to the amount of time invested. Business blogging is also a great feedback mechanism; it allows you to tap into the minds of the consumers and determine their needs. Online and print media sources scour blogs for news and ideas, making blogging ideal for public relations attention. Blogging not only boosts your Search Engine Optimization, but also indirectly provides customers with a constant up-to-date “What’s Hot” list, at the very cost effective rate of your annual upgrade.

Blogging also has its advantages with community building, encouraging the sharing of knowledge and expertise. Some businesses also use internal blogs to document the progress, successes, challenges and lessons learnt during a project, making for effective project management. Allowing for product development, blogging will aid your business in refining the products and services available. Depending on your business needs, blogging can also provide improved customer assistance with easy access to polls, receiving feedback, acquiring quick technical solutions, and the like.

A business blog is great for any type of business website, whether a services business or ecommerce business. Check out WordPress business themes here). If you go with WordPress for your business blog (which I recommend), check out these professional WordPress themes.

Business Blogs are not for every business, but can be ideal for certain companies. A comprehensive knowledge of business blogging pros and cons is essential before deciding to blog or not to blog.

There are many WordPress Theme Reviews available online, it tends to leave one wondering what they should look for in a WordPress Theme review. How can you tell a good review from a bad one?

Value for money spent is one of the first things you, as a potential WordPress theme buyer, need to know. There are some themes out there that are reasonably priced, yet the quality remains high. A good review will aid you in finding such themes. You can also subscribe to acquire paid membership to a certain theme site; however, before doing so ensure that the site updates its database regularly with fresh, new and improved themes and reviews.

One of the more important things to look for is that the reviewer has used the theme and fully understand it – the pros and the cons. An example of an excellent theme review is this ElegantThemes review. You can also check out the video portion of that ElegantThemes review on YouTube.

Equally important is the overall presentation and site architecture. The good review will give you a clear sense of the use of color, graphics, layout and navigation, and is should be accompanied by videos, example pictures and a detailed chart of the theme’s features. Information regarding flexibility, style, design, attention to detail, and Search Engine Optimization (ranking a webpage higher in a search engine) is crucial to finding a theme that best suits your business.

But, what about customer service and support? Be sure the review mentions the standard of customer care and dedication to customer satisfaction. The author of the review should also include information regarding technical support, such as the quality of the FAQ index, basic terminology and concepts for beginner’s index. You will also need to know for certain that your theme is supported by all dominant browsers, whether or not the sidebars support widgets and ads.

Once you purchase your theme, you will be able to customize it. Therefore you need to know the difficulty level of theme customization. This is where a good review will supply sample pictures of different customization tools. Most themes include a PSD file that allows for fast and easy editing in Photoshop and a good review will incorporate such information.

The review should also clarify the terms and conditions of the different license models (for example: Basic and Developer’s) available for that theme, and an accompanying chart. The conditions of the refund policy should also be stipulated.

And finally, when you ask yourself “What should I look for in a WordPress Review”, the most basic component to a good review is a Pros and Cons table. This should be comprehensive enough to give the reader a concise, unbiased overview of the theme and forthwith make an informed decision.

Maybe you have come across some of those advertising campaigns stating that your organization could have a web site developed for $297, or maybe a professional will implement your company’s website design for some kind of ridiculously modest sum of money? The old saying “you get whatever you pay for” is accurate, especially when it comes to web design! A cheap web design is just that – a cheap website. Web design is extremely important, particularly if you’re marketing and advertising your company or service. The website design will probably introduce your enterprise to everyone so I don’t think a $297 effort will make a superb impression. It’ll acquire a lot more publicity than Yellow Pages will ever get a possibility at performing so I doubt you can get a long way with so small amount of of capital in print! Website design might be and usually is significantly less costly compared to printing over time, but it really is still the least expensive option to promote your business over time.

Web design is undoubtedly an art as well as a specialty that is certainly figured out with time. Not merely any individual can do it plus do it all very well; so it is essential that you speak to your web developer and get to find out about he or she. Many web-site designers are quite great artists, some others are actually great in coding, few are capable of SEO (search engine optimization) and perhaps a lot fewer are great with all these areas. A number of the much bigger website development agencies now have teams of folks that will compensate for just what their numerous designers might be deficient, obviously, logic signifies that the more folks who are carrying out work on the web design, consequently the greater the cost might be. Now, the more expensive a webdesign won’t suggest the best the web development. This is when you ought to talk with the actual web designer that’s building your site and simply get acquainted with him. Having faith in your own opinion and instinct will go far! You have to appreciate as well as believe in developer particularly because you could be utilizing him or her for a long time. Web design is not a “create and neglect” task and it shouldn’t be; though quite a few website designers today usually work in that way. For most firms the optimal case is where there is a web design service that may be on hand anytime you have to create improvements to your design.

The times of a static web page have ended. Within the evolving arena of the web, a dynamic web site is just where the focus will be. Web designs nowadays need material that’s transforming as well as continually kept up to date. Information, forums, images, schedules, products and many other elements of the web development will need to be replaced or changed day after day. The perfect system is one when you have a WordPress or Joomla (CMS) plus a web design service. Your website cms will enable you to change standard things without knowing coding and then your website designer will likely to be present when you really need her or him to bail you out of something you broke or mistakenly modified.

Alright, so what could this set you back? To be honest, it depends entirely on a number of things. Several things determine it like just how many pages are required, how much articles and other content can you make available and just how much content should your web designer be required to develop, how many photographs plus graphics must be created or maybe changed, whether Adobe Flash and JavaScript is needed or not, the quantity of input forms need to be built and how complicated would they end up being, and the checklist could carry on.

I would state that a new web design needs to amount to around $997 or maybe more. Purchase a web site design less than this price and you most likely aren’t buying a great deal what-so-ever. A good number of web sites that are below that amount of money will probably be a single webpage or just a small amount of pages of content at best and be a very poor webdesign. They are simply what you will name a brochure web-site therefore you simply do not find a whole lot of customers from the brochure site. A good number of first rate company websites will probably be about $1,999 to $2,999 and even an eCommerce site might start off near $3000 to $5000 or higher. Major corporate web sites would certainly begin for $6000 to $10000 or more. If you decide to shell out $199, be expecting a $199 overall performance, if you expend $1,000 expect to see a $1000 overall performance, and whenever you commit $3000+ expect to have your site to appear, get the job done, plus deliver just like a excellent web design.

The recognition of WordPress continues to develop amongst little company owners and entrepreneurs, as this well-liked Open Source Content material Management Method (CMS) steadily matures in to a robust platform for every thing from landing or “squeeze” pages, to advertising and membership web sites, ecommerce platforms, and much more.

One of the greatest benefits to using WordPress is the flexibility offered by the large number of WordPress plugins, small modular add-ons that expand the functionality of the WordPress platform. As a small business owner or entrepreneur there are a number of WordPress plugins that should be considered “must haves” for your WordPress site.

1. WP Maintenance Mode

The upkeep mode plugin adds one particular of numerous selectable splash pages for your site that lets guests know your web site is down for scheduled upkeep. Logged in administrators get complete access for the web site, which includes the front-end, but typical web site guests are greeted by a straightforward, fashionable message that informs them from the status and when the web site really should be expected to become obtainable.

2. Search engine optimization Intelligent Links

Seo Smart Links provides automatic Seo benefits in the form on internal links, crosslinking between website pages and posts based on keywords. The plugin provides addition Seo features such as the ability to custom keyword lists, insert nofollow meta attributes in to links, and more. Search engine optimization and search ranking is an essential component to any website, making this type of plugin critical to your online success.

3. Gravity Forms

Gravity Types can be a low expense, commercial plugin that lets you swiftly style and post customized types inside WordPress pages and posts. Form submission and processing is an crucial portion of membership, marketing and advertising, and tiny enterprise web sites of all sorts, and this plugin aids to connect you along with your web site guests, members, and consumers.

4. VaultPress

A paid service, VaultPress utilizes a plugin to automate the real-time backup and recovery of one’s whole WordPress website. Every thing from posts, pages, and comments, towards the total WordPress database, such as all WordPress settings. VaultPress is really a extremely rated backup and recovery service providing genuine protection of one’s WordPress based company or venture. Much more info about VaultPress may be discovered at VaultPress.com.

5. WP Security Scan

This plugin scans your WordPress installation for security vulnerabilities and troubles that happen to be simple to overlook. Beyond a straightforward scanning and reporting tool, this plugin gives numerous automated security measures that make a WordPress site a lot more tough to hack, and a lot a lot more trustworthy for your client or member base..

The majority of these plugins may be discovered within the WordPress Plugin Repository, together with numerous other people that may offer an excellent deal of value to a little company web site operating below the WordPress CMS platform.
